Foundation is an incredibly comfortable undershort bib, designed to cushion and support beneath baggies on local trails, and while taking in new terrain over multi-day trips.

I'm a big fan of bibs for enduro / all mountain riding - I find standard chamois shorts often end up with gravity pulling down and causing them to bunch in not so pretty places, where bib shorts come up higher, stay put, and give you that nice flat yoga pants feeling. These particular bibs are beautifully made, and very comfortable both on and off the saddle. The fabric, compared to most other bibs is way more breathable, and the wide leg bands stay in place and don't pinch. If you're worried about sizing, I'd say go to the larger size as they fit true to size, but perhaps a bit on the trimmer side of the scale. Great bibs for your everyday rides or those longer grinds in the saddle!
